Add inri constraint (in register or immediate) Prevents an imm -> reg -> mem move in some cases.

+/* ensures that a location is within a reg or an imm */
+Loc inri(Isel *s, Loc a)
+{
+ if (a.type == Locreg || a.type == Loclit)
+ return a;
+ else
+ return inr(s, a);
+}
